Emma Severini, a promising central defensive midfielder, has been making waves in the Serie A Femminile with her current club, Fiorentina. At just 23 years old, the Italian footballer has already carved out a significant role at both the club and national levels, showcasing her strengths as a playmaker. Returning to Fiorentina after a loan spell from Roma, Severini has demonstrated her dominant presence in the midfield, combining her offensive and defensive abilities effectively. Her early exposure to professional football has equipped her with the skills to excel in the highly competitive environment of Serie A.
Throughout the current season, Severini has played in 16 matches, accumulating 1,514 minutes on the pitch and becoming a vital cog in Fiorentina’s midfield strategy. With a goals-per-game ratio of 0.33 and an xG (expected goals) of 0.31 per game, she not only contributes defensively but also poses a credible threat going forward. Known for taking 1.12 shots per game, she adds an attacking dimension to her team while ensuring she remains diligent in her defensive duties. Her ability to cover large areas is reflected in her progressive carrying distance of 54.72 per game, paired with a progressive passing distance of 312.74, underlining her role as a creative engine in the squad.
Defensively, Emma Severini excels in breaking up opposition plays with her positional awareness and interception ability. Averaging 4.81 possession-adjusted interceptions per game and engaging in 3.86 challenges, her game intelligence and anticipation set her apart as a key defensive midfielder. Although her challenge success rate stands at 42%, her contribution doesn't solely rely on physical challenges but also on reading the game and dictating the tempo of play. With a playmaker rank of 3, she is acknowledged as one of the leading playmakers in her role, utilizing her vision and technical skills to orchestrate attacks from deep-lying positions.
Emma’s estimated transfer value of €507k not only speaks to her current capabilities but also highlights her potential for further growth in the competitive landscape of women's football. Having represented Italy at the U-17 level, she continues to develop her international pedigree with the senior national team.
